Fuel Gas Supply Systems (FGSS)
TeOsTeam supports the design and optimization of FGSS units, covering:
Cryogenic tanks (LNG, LH₂)
Double-wall vacuum insulated pipelines
Gas processing and vaporization
Bunkering interfaces
Pressure and flow control systems
Hazard and safety engineering
We ensure seamless integration with main engines, auxiliary systems, and vessel layout constraints.
Bunkering Systems & Port Infrastructure
We design bunkering solutions for both ship-to-ship and shore-to-ship operations:
LNG and LH₂ bunkering skids
Ammonia and methanol transfer systems
Emergency release & safety shutdown systems
Boil-off gas management
Leak detection and gas ventilation systems
Port infrastructure readiness assessments
All systems are engineered in accordance with IMO, IGF Code, ISO 20519, and class-society requirements.
